Launch Geospatial Analysis Demo With Open Source Tools

Abstract: 

Geospatial analysis plays more vital roles in the decision-making process across different industries, including real estate, retail, City & Gov and so on. In this talk, I will walk you through different open source tools and libraries, including CARTOframes, an open-source Python library to visualize and analyze geospatial data. Also, show you how to orchestrate them together to build spatial analysis demos without blood sweat and tears.

Bio: 

Alvaro Arredondo is a Data Scientist CARTO, where he focuses on applying geospatial knowledge to DS and ML problems. He holds a Master’s degree in Cartographical and Geodetical Engineering, and a degree in Environmental Engineering from the Technical University of Madrid (UPM). He has also performed research in diverse areas, such as hidrogeomorphology, seismic risk assessment and population ecology.
